Museum
The Museu Nacional de Arte Antiga, also known in English as the , is a national art museum located in . With over 40,000 items spanning a vast collection of painting, sculpture, goldware, furniture, textiles, ceramics, and prints, MNAA is one of the most visited museums in Portugal. is situated 1 km southeast of Mãe de Água.
